You appear to have got things a little mixed up in setting up sandboxed Google Play Services, it might be worth starting again.
The instructions for installing sandboxed Google Play Services: https://grapheneos.org/usage#sandboxed-google-play-installation
You should not change the permissions of GmsCompat or GmsCompatCofig. They are system apps and should be left to their default. If you have changed any system apps, I suggest you reset app preferences in the Settings > System > Reset options.
Google Play Services, Google Play Store, and Google Services Framework all need the network permission, and Google Play Services needs unrestricted battery usage for push notifications. Google Services Framework should be set to optimized (the default).
If you installed any apps before sandboxed Google Play Services which rely on Google Play Services for push notifications you might have to reinstall them to get push notifications working.
